Factors Influencing Cost

Window sill replacement in Grand Blanc, MI, involves updating or repairing the horizontal surface at the bottom of a window opening. This project can enhance the appearance of a home, improve insulation, and prevent water damage. Understanding typical factors and options can help homeowners plan and compare costs effectively.

  • Materials: Options include wood, PVC, or composite materials, each offering different durability and maintenance needs.
  • Size and Scope: Replacements can range from small sections to full sill replacements, depending on damage or aesthetic preferences.
  • Labor Complexity: The complexity varies with the condition of the existing sill and accessibility, impacting installation time and effort.
  • Permitting: Local regulations in Grand Blanc may require permits for structural or extensive repairs, especially if modifications affect building codes.
  • Additional Features: Options such as waterproofing, painting, or sealing can be added to enhance longevity and appearance.
